Awilco LNG has agreed a term sheet for the refinancing of the two 2013-built 156,000 cu m TFDEs ‘WilForce’ and ‘WilPride’
It was signed with a major leasing company based in Asia.
The agreement is structured as a sale/leaseback similar to their current financing and enables a full take out of the sale/leaseback facilities maturing on 31st December this year on favourable terms.
The facility is expected to close in 4Q19, subject to final credit approval, documentation and customary closing conditions.
GasLog Partners, the US-listed affiliate of Monaco-based GasLog Limited, said spot charter rates were currently at around $69,000 per day for tri-fuel, diesel-electric vessels as it reported lower fourth-quarter revenue and a 37 percent drop in profits attributed to derivatives losses, the expiry of charters and higher expenses in operating the 14 LNG carriers in its fleet portfolio.
